How to choose a toiletry bag?

July 30, 2025 Aries Gu

How to choose a toiletry bag?

You're staring at hundreds of toiletry bags online. Every trip ends with leaky bottles and disorganization.

Choose toiletry bags based on size needs, waterproof materials, compartment design, hanging capabilities, and zipper quality. For 2025, quilted cotton and leather bags offer durability and style. Consider travel frequency, product types, and whether you'll check or carry-on luggage.

How often should you wash a makeup bag?

Dirty bags harbor bacteria and damage products. But overwashing causes premature wear.

Wash quilted cotton makeup bags monthly in gentle machine cycle, leather bags need weekly wiping and monthly conditioning. Increase frequency for professional use or after illness. Synthetic bags tolerate weekly washing. Always air dry completely before reuse to prevent mold growth.

Proper Washing Techniques

Material Water Temp Detergent Drying Method Special Care
Cotton quilted Cool/warm Gentle Air dry flat Pre-treat stains
Leather Damp only Leather cleaner Room temp Condition after
Nylon Warm Regular Hang dry Turn inside out
Canvas Hot Heavy duty Dryer OK Scotchgard after
PVC/Vinyl Cool Mild soap Towel dry No heat ever
